Al Manhal obtains regulatory nod to trade 15% of capital on Nomu

Riyadh – Mubasher: The Capital Market Authority (CMA) approved on 29 June 2026 Al Manhal Company’s application for the registration and offering of 900,000 shares, representing 15% of the capital, on the parallel market (Nomu).

The offer will be confined to Qualified Investors stipulated in the Glossary of Defined Terms Used in the Regulations and Rules of the CMA. The prospectus will be published within sufficient time prior to the start of the offering.

Prospective Qualified Investors should conduct their own due diligence on the information disclosed in the prospectus. If the prospectus proves difficult to understand, it is recommended to consult with an authorized financial advisor prior to making any investment decision.

The CMA’s approval on the application should never be considered as a recommendation to invest in the offering or shares of the company. The CMA’s approval on the application merely means that the legal requirements as per the Capital Market Law and its Implementing Regulations have been met.

The CMA’s approval on the application shall be valid for 6 months from the CMA Board resolution date. The approval shall be deemed cancelled if the offering and listing of the Company's shares are not completed within this period.
